图例中筛选是另外一个组件
一般在筛选的场景中需要使用下拉菜单,动态设置筛选条件,比如淘宝,京东的产品筛选列表,携程的旅游目的地的筛选列表。
支持
- 配置化设置弹层内容
- 支持动态刷新弹层内容
- 支持动态修改分类标题
- 支持遮罩层
- 支持api关闭弹层
配置
wxml模板
<view class="container">
<ui-list list="{
{dropdownConfig}}" />
</view>
js
const Pager = require('../../components/aotoo/core/index')
const mkDropdown = require('../../components/modules/dropdown')
Pager({
data: {
dropdownConfig: mkDropdown({
id: 'xxx',
data: [
{
title: '选项-1'},
{
title: '选项-2'},
{
title: '选项-3'},
{
title: '选项-3'},
],
// 菜单项点击响应方法
tap(data, index){
if (index === 0) {